  A funny, beautifully illustrated young fiction series about a star come to earth to cause trouble! Ideal for readers aged 6-9, the perfect next step for Isadora Moon fans or readers of Sibéal Pounder and Laura Ellen Anderson. Nora Nightsky is a star - literally. Her glamorous mum is the North Star, and their dazzling family works hard, bringing to life the Little Bear constellation and sprinkling magic down to earth to grant human wishes. But Nora is nowhere near as shiny as her perfect brother and sister. She prefers a cosy black hole! She doesn't think much of wish-granting either. Why can't humans solve their own problems!? Then one day, a girl wishes on Nora for the first time, asking for a pet. Rebelling against the rules, Nora sneaks down to Earth with her best friend Leap, a cute hare constellation, to give the girl a piece of her mind! Nora agrees to help Olivia get a pet - through determination, a cunning plan and PLENTY of mischief. But can she do it before she runs out of stardust and is trapped on Earth forever...? ""A funny and imaginative story that will capture young readers' hearts from the outset. complemented by Becka Moor's super illustrations which capture Nora's mischievous character perfectly and add an extra layer of magic to the book."" – BookTrust Books We Loved September 2025 pick A charming new young fiction character for readers moving up from Isadora Moon, brilliantly illustrated throughout in black and white by Becka Moor. Nora is a fun, bold, relatable character - and her adorable sparkly hare sidekick, Leap, balances her edge perfectly! Gently introduces facts and mythology about astronomy and constellations in a playful and accessible way. Lots of humour, mischief and antics with a beautiful friendship at the heart.
